Andrew Goudelock Named D-League MVP

Andrew Goudelock has been named the 2013 NBA Development League’s Most Valuable Player, as voted by the NBA D-League’s 16 head coaches, for his efforts as a member of the Rio Grande Valley Vipers and Sioux Falls Skyforce. 

Goudelock (6-3, 200, College of Charleston) played in 37 games, all starts, for the Vipers this season, averaging 21.4 points to go with 5.8 assists, 4.1 rebounds and 36.7 minutes, while leading the team in scoring 16 times.  Selected to play in the 2013 NBA D-League All-Star Game, Goudelock was traded in January to Rio Grande Valley from the Sioux Falls Skyforce, where he played in 14 games. 

In all, Goudelock appeared in 52 regular season NBA D-League games, averaging 21.1 points, good for third best in the NBA D-League, to go with 5.2 assists, 3.9 rebounds and 37.1 minutes.

Skyforce Acquire Dominique Johnson

The Sioux Falls Skyforce have acquired guard Dominique Johnson. 

Johnson averaged 9.4 points and 2.5 rebounds in 35 games with the Canton Charge this season. He holds NBA Development League career averages of 11.7 points and 3.4 rebounds in 107 games with the Texas Legends (72) and Canton (35). The two-time NAIA All-American averaged 17.2 points and 3.8 rebounds in two seasons (72 games) at Azusa Pacific University.

Demetris Nichols Named D-League Player Of The Month

Demetris Nichols has been named NBA Development League Player of the Month for games played in February. 

Nichols (6-8, 215, Syracuse) led Sioux Falls (21-14) to a 7-3 record in February, averaging 22.7 points on 53 percent shooting from the floor, to go with 6.1 rebounds, 2.8 assists and 35.4 minutes.  He scored in double figures in eight of the team’s 10 games, including an NBA D-League-wide season-high 42 points in a 117-112 win over the Iowa Energy on Feb. 19.  He recorded one double-double during the month, scoring 26 points and grabbing 11 rebounds in a 115-107 road loss to the Erie BayHawks on Feb. 8.

Pittman Recalled By Heat From D-League

Dexter Pittman has been recalled from the Sioux Falls Skyforce of the NBA Development League by the Miami Heat.

Pittman was re-assigned to the Heat's D-League affiliate for his third stint on February 3. He was originally assigned to Sioux Falls on December 26 and recalled on January 17 before being re-assigned on January 18 and recalled on Jan. 20.

Pittman has appeared in 15 games (12 starts) with Sioux Falls this season and averaged 12.4 points, 8.8 rebounds, 1.67 blocks and 24.9 minutes while shooting 47 percent from the field.

Demetris Nichols Named D-League Player Of The Week

Demetris Nichols of the Sioux Falls Skyforce has been named NBA Development League Performer of the Week for games played Jan. 14-20. 

A 6-6, 211-pound forward out of Syracuse, Nichols led the Skyforce to a 3-0 week, including back-to-back victories over the Texas Legends on Jan. 18 and 19.  He averaged 25.7 points while shooting 74 percent from the floor to go with 6.3 rebounds, 4.7 assists and 37.7 minutes. 

He scored a season-high 26 points in a 99-83 win over the Santa Cruz Warriors on Jan. 15, matching that total in a 102-93 victory over the Legends on Jan. 19.

Pittman Reassigned To Sioux Falls

The Miami Heat have reassigned Dexter Pittman to the Sioux Falls Skyforce, Miami’s NBA Development League affiliate.

Pittman has appeared in four games for Miami this season, averaging 1.5 points, 1.8 rebounds and 3.0 minutes.  He returns to the Skyforce having played in 22 games on assignment as a rookie in 2010-11, when he averaged 14.5 points, 8.2 rebounds and 27.8 minutes.  

In his previous assignment, he appeared in 10 games and averaged 12.0 points, 8.5 rebounds and 1.9 blocks. He recorded double-doubles in five games, his most recent a 15-point, 12-rebound performance in a 99-83 win over Santa Cruz on Jan 15.

Heat Recall Dexter Pittman

The Miami Heat have recalled Dexter Pittman from the Sioux Falls Skyforce of the NBA Development League.

He was assigned to the Heat's D-League affiliate on December 26.

Pittman appeared in 10 games (seven starts) and averaged 12.0 points, 8.5 rebounds, 1.90 blocks, 1.20 steals and 25.1 minutes while shooting 46.3 percent from the field. He posted four double-doubles and was named to the 2013 NBA D-League Showcase Second Team.
